Definition 1: a university in Baltimore - [noun denoting artifact]

(johns hopkins is an instance of ...) establishment where a seat of higher learning is housed, including administrative and living quarters as well as facilities for research and teaching

(... is part of johns hopkins) the largest city in Maryland; a major seaport and industrial center

Definition 2: United States financier and philanthropist who left money to found the university and hospital that bear his name in Baltimore (1795-1873) - [noun denoting person]

Synonyms for johns hopkins in the sense of this definition

(johns hopkins is an instance of ...) a person skilled in large scale financial transactions

(johns hopkins is an instance of ...) someone who makes charitable donations intended to increase human well-being

